Are you a dynamic, motivated and creative teacher or educator? Interested in joining the Scientix® Ambassadors Panel? Applications are now open.
The Scientix Ambassadors Panel already consists of more than 1400 Scientix Ambassadors. Scientix Ambassadors are active or retired teachers, and other educators, from early childhood and care to researchers in higher education or science and non-science educators in both formal and non-formal settings. They come from anywhere in the world and they are willing to support the dissemination of Scientix, as well as the exchange of practices and knowledge between all STEM education stakeholders.
Responsibilities
Scientix Ambassadors help share Scientix activities at national level and play an active role in supporting innovation in STEM education in their countries. Their work is essential to supporting, expanding and consolidating a community whose core values are sharing good classroom practice in the STEM area and ensuring that students are equipped with the skills they need to succeed as adults. Scientix already has more than 1400 active Ambassadors and is open to additional teachers and educators.
Selection Criteria
Scientix Ambassadors act on a voluntary basis and the requirements to become an Ambassador in this call are:
- Registering in the Scientix portal (if you haven't already) to obtain your EUN ID credentials.
- Creating an account in the Scientix Community Tool to show the world your commitment to STEM education.
- Successfully completing one Scientix MOOC from the list below:
- Exploring nature-based solutions in your classroom and beyond (13 January 2025 – 19 February 2025, open for registration)
- EmpowerED educators: becoming pedagogical mentors for EdTech co-design (10 February 2025 – 19 March 2025, open for registration)
- Soil education: an integrated STEM approach (3 March 2025 – 9 April 2025, open for registration)
Please note that successful completion means you have obtained the official certificate issued by European Schoolnet Academy.
- Registering at least one STEM activity on the Map of the STEM Discovery Campaign 2025.
- Completing the application form before 30th April 2025.
- Approval by the Ministries of Education in the corresponding countries. (Applicants are not required to do anything for this step. European Schoolnet is in charge of this step and liaises directly with the relevant Ministries of Education).
To preserve the geographical balance of Scientix Ambassadors, countries that currently have more than 150 Scientix Ambassadors might have limited places for new Scientix Ambassadors, depending on the instructions received from the relevant Ministry of Education.
- Successfully completing the online Scientix Ambassadors Training Course (SATC). Invitation to join the SATC will only be possible if steps 1 to 6 have been completed. The course will run for three weeks during May 2025. Exact start date to be shared later with successful applicants.
Deadline to apply
Steps 1 to 5 need to be completed by 30th of April 2025 (23:59 CET).
(Note: Current Scientix Ambassadors do not need to reapply.)
Eligible countries
Open to active or retired teachers, and other educators, from any country in the world!
